> 24 hourTheres a lot of features that this software offers. Im mainly focusing on it as a media player, media organizer and YouTube manager/player. This is an excellent media player for Windows and I made this my default player now. This player can play the highest quality available for the media. You can use PowerDVD to organize your video, photo, and music collection. The media is loaded according to the location of the actual folders which is a good thing so that you dont need to manage the file locations separately. This is a very good tool to access and manage YouTube contents. All you need is sign in to YouTube to link your account and PowerDVD and youre set. You can navigate through your videos, playlist, subscriptions etc. You can also download and access YouTube offline. Im only taking a star off for the price but the quality and host of features youre getting, this software can easily justify the price tag.

> 24 hourOkay just want to mention that $65 is not that much to spend on a quality software utility like this. True you may only need it to decode DVDs and Blu-ray discs but the software seems to work and install very well. One thing that I think it handled for me was some people reported region incompatibility issues with the particular player I purchased and perhaps this software solved that issue for me automaticlaly not sure but with this software my budget DVD Bluray played perfectly out of the box. There are other benefits as well though I mainly got it to play content on my Windows 10 laptop. There are educational discounts available if you are a student, teacher, or staff member of a school or university so you may want to consider that for additional savings. The interface is high quality and nothing cheesy about this software. My only gripe is that it would have been nice to also install this on my Desktop so that I could use it in my office when I am not using it on my laptop. As far as I know, the software only works on one computer. Please correct me if Im wrong. The installation process was a breeze. I was able to install it then I registered it and ran an update online from the website. FYI another good reason to get this brand is they will be around in the future. They also offer other software and are starting to get into the video recognition software market as well.
